Richard Barrow: New special tourist visa, 2000 Baht. Extendable two times.

Featured Replies

From his twitter feed: "The cabinet has agreed in theory to a long stay visa called Special Tourist Visa which will cost ฿2,000 for the first 90 days. Can be extended twice more for ฿2,000 each time. Maximum stay 9 months. Foreigners must agree to do 14-day quarantine in a hotel or hospital first.

 

The new long stay visa, only official once its published in the Royal Gazette, is expected to start in October. The government reckon up to 100 tourists per day will come with a maximum of 1,200 per month. They expect it will earn the country more than 1 Billion Baht per month.

 

There aren’t many details yet about this new long stay visa called “Special Tourist Visa”. But, I believe it will help people with condos, girlfriends etc to come back for up to 9 months. Please note, it is NOT for people on amnesty. I will update as soon as more news comes in."
